When this tiny 10-week-old puppy, Lisa, was brought to the Humane Society of Silicon Valley (HSSV), she had scars all over her face and inflamed eyelids that required surgery. The shelter staff was worried they wouldn't be able to find a home for little Lisa, until Christine Doblar and her two daughters came in.

The shelter was unaware what the puppy went through before arriving at HSSV, but described Lisa as "a pretty typical wiggly, squirmy, happy puppy. She loves other dogs and toys, is ridiculously kissy and she'll lick your nose clean off...She wasn't hesitant or frightened or timid at all," HSSV's Finnegan Dowling told The Dodo.

Well, it was this love that drew in Christine Doblar and her two daughters to Lisa the puppy. The family drove home to make a decision about the dog, but Doblar says "my girls were freaking out the whole time that somebody else was going to take her."

So the Doblar's drove back that very same day to adopt the "funky" looking dog. They renamed her Lucky, because they all feel "lucky" to have found each other.
